A brief biography:

Erik Paul is a 23 year old rising professional bassoonist currently based in Boston. He studied with Dr. Sasha Gee Enegren at Montclair State University and Middle Tennessee State University before transferring to the New England Conservatory of Music, studying with Marc Goldberg. He is currently the principal bassoonist of the Boston Philharmonic Youth Orchestra, having toured in many of the greatest halls in the world throughout Europe, Mexico, Japan, and China. He is also an avid supporter of new music, having commissioned multiple works for bassoon, including a sonata by Amber Ferenz Spuller he premiered in a recital at IDRS in 2024. He recently completed his undergraduate degree at New England Conservatory, and is exploring opportunities for continued graduate studies.
